Implementing Basic Routing and Controller Logic

URL mapping systems serve as the core within framework-based projects. Using streamlined script excerpts, coders might configure how HTTP requests get handled across different system components. Initiate through drafting a test route inside the primary routing document, connecting it to an anonymous function capable of rendering basic HTML content.

When projects expand, shifting to organized modules proves necessary for maintaining readable system designs. Generate your first controller via Laravel's built-in CLI creation tool, and associate it to designated routes using the HTTP verb functions. This segregation of responsibilities improves long-term scalability permitting team collaboration free from code overlap issues.

Mastering Database Migrations and Eloquent ORM Integration

Seamless information handling acts as the linchpin within responsive software projects. The framework’s schema builder transforms tedious SQL operations into version-controlled scripts, allowing coders to modify database structures free from direct SQL interactions. Create a database blueprint via Laravel’s make:migration command, outlining columns like character limits or numeric identifiers with intuitive parameters.

The active record implementation enhances database operations through conceptualizing tables as classes. Define a data handler connected to a specific table, before employing methods like get() to access entries devoid of manual query construction. Connections such as hasMany() reflect real-world data dependencies, simplifying complex joins through scalable PHP syntax.

Designing Dynamic Interfaces With Blade Templating Engine

The framework’s view engine enables UI specialists to assemble repeatable UI elements that merge server-side operations alongside HTML/CSS structures. Unlike traditional PHP echoes, the engine’s intuitive control structures accommodate inheritance workflows via @foreach tags, removing cluttered code. Adapt basic layouts into responsive views via embedding data points from backend handlers.

View nesting curtails redundancy allowing subpages inherit base designs while overriding specific sections such as headers plus metadata. Reusable element design enhances scalability with slot-based systems which piece together interfaces using existing fragments. For animations, link Blade with frontend frameworks for creating real-time updates free from sacrificing backend performance.

Implementing Robust Authentication and Authorization Systems

Account protection stands as critical in web projects managing personal data. Laravel’s built-in user management modules fast-track feature implementation with preconfigured logic handlers to handle sign-up workflows, login, plus security protocols. Customize default views to reflect design guidelines without altering encryption standards.

Access control rules build upon user roles via establishing specific tasks users can perform within the platform. Create gate definitions through terminal utilities to organize compliance mandates, before associating them to models for dynamic security screenings. Route guards like verified add layers of verification, limiting unauthenticated requests to private URLs.

Deploying Applications and Optimizing Performance at Scale

Publishing the developed solution demands strategic planning to guarantee consistent availability during traffic spikes. Choose a cloud platform that aligns with resource needs, favouring PHP version support. Adjust server settings to match local development conditions, modifying APP_KEY entries for production-ready modes.

Efficiency enhancements involves accelerating common data operations using Laravel’s cache driver, compressing frontend assets, plus implementing Gzip compression. Monitor resource usage with tools like Laravel Telescope to pinpoint memory leaks, and refine logic for millisecond response times. Adopt auto-scaling strategies as user bases grow, splitting processes through multiple servers for enterprise-grade resilience.
